
Top 10 Cheapest Pokémon SIR Cards from the Scarlet & Violet Era (2025 Update)
Share
Looking to build your Pokémon TCG collection without breaking the bank? These are the most affordable Special Illustration Rares (SIRs) you can grab right now from the Scarlet & Violet era.
If you're a budget-focused collector in the Pokémon TCG scene, there’s good news—not all Special Illustration Rares (SIRs) come with premium price tags. With the Scarlet & Violet era well underway, several high-quality cards are trading for under $8, making now a great time to collect without overspending.
Based on pricing trends as of July 2025, here are the Top 10 Cheapest SIRs from the Scarlet & Violet Era.
10. Saguaro – Paldea Evolved
Current Price: Approximately $7.80
This colorful supporter card features a wholesome character and vibrant background. While not highly competitive, its price makes it a value choice for collector.
9. Nemona – Paldean Fates
Current Price: Approximately $7.40
Nemona is a popular Gen 9 rival character, and her SIR artwork captures her energetic personality. A staple for fans of trainer cards.
8. Penny – Paldean Fates Set
Current Price: Approximately $6.95
This low-key card showcases Penny with her signature backpack. It is a great piece for collectors who focus on character-driven illustrations.
7. Spidops – Scarlet & Violet Base
Current Price: Approximately $6.00
The first Pokémon on this list (non-trainer), Spidops is a niche favorite with a clean forest-themed illustration. It is an easy pickup for under $6.
6. Iron Treads – Scarlet & Violet Base
Current Price: Approximately $5.50
A futuristic Paradox Pokémon with striking visual design. This card offers affordability and sci-fi appeal in equal measure.
5. Eiscue - Obsidian Flames
Current Price: Approximately $5.00
With its quirky ice-cube head and beach backdrop, Ice Q’s SIR is a fun addition to any collection at a highly accessible price.
4. Giacomo – Paldea Evolved
Current Price: Approximately $4.50
Giacomo, a Team Star boss, is featured in a moody, stylized illustration. The low price point adds to its appeal for fans of trainer-themed SIRs.
3. Glimmora – Obsidian Flames
Current Price: Approximately $3.80
This underappreciated Pokémon features a hauntingly beautiful landscape-style artwork. It is often overlooked, but represents excellent value for collectors.
2. Revavroom – Obsidian Flames
Current Price: Approximately $3.50
Once priced around $6, this card has dropped recently, making it a solid choice for collectors who monitor market dips.
1. Poppy – Obsidian Flames
Current Price: Approximately $2.90
Currently the most affordable SIR in the Scarlet & Violet era. Poppy’s charming artwork and sub-$3 pricing make it an easy win for new and budget-conscious collectors.
Conclusion
Budget collecting is still possible in the Pokémon TCG, especially within the Scarlet & Violet era. These ten Special Illustration Rares are currently trading well below typical SIR prices, offering a rare chance to pick up visually striking cards for a fraction of the cost.
While prices are subject to market changes, these selections represent solid short-term value and long-term collector potential. Keep an eye on set reprints, player interest, and new format rotations, all of which can impact affordability and demand.
